One Sun Yoga classes embrace all abilities, from those with disabilities or injuries, beginners and more experienced practitioners, ensuring a welcoming and inclusive environment for all.

I am a yoga teacher and yoga therapist. I was diagnosed with breast cancer in November 2022, had a unilateral mastectomy with no reconstruction in Dec 2022.

The following September I trained with Yoga for Cancer, Vicky Fox, so I could feel confident in providing classes for people at any stage of their cancer diagnosis. 

From my own experience, although I was already a yoga teacher,  I felt very nervous about going back to a class with a teacher who didn’t have any idea about what I was going through physically but also mentally and emotionally. 

You don’t have to have practised yoga before to join this class. I offer an online class that is very gentle, taught from a chair so you can choose to join from a chair, mat, wheelchair, bed, anywhere.  Also you don’t have to leave the house to join. The class is adapted for those with disabilities, illness or chronic pain. It is a donation based class making it accessible to all.

The movements are gentle, only doing what feels ok for your body.  Being guided by our breath allows us to connect/ reconnect with ourselves,  giving us space and time to process thoughts and emotions. 

It is a safe space for people to be however they are at that moment, with no expectation of how to show up. We are all individuals going through many different things - all of which are very welcome. You don’t have to go through this alone.
